excel行求和怎么用函数

excel行求和怎么用函数

在 Excel 中,使用函数进行行求和的方法包括:SUM函数、SUMPRODUCT函数、数组公式、以及快捷键。 其中,SUM函数是最常用且最简单的方法。以下将详细介绍如何使用SUM函数进行行求和,并提供其他相关方法的详细说明。

一、SUM函数

1、基本用法

SUM函数是Excel中最常用的求和函数。它可以对指定的单元格范围进行求和。使用方法如下:

=SUM(A1:A10)

在上述例子中,SUM(A1:A10) 会计算A1到A10单元格的总和。

2、行求和

要对整行进行求和,可以使用以下公式:

=SUM(1:1)

上述公式会计算第1行所有单元格的总和。同理,SUM(2:2) 会计算第2行的总和。如果需要对特定范围进行求和,可以这样写:

=SUM(A1:Z1)

这样就只会计算第1行从A列到Z列的单元格的总和。

3、多个非连续范围求和

如果需要对多个非连续的单元格或范围进行求和,SUM函数同样可以实现:

=SUM(A1:A10, C1:C10)

此公式会计算A1到A10和C1到C10的总和。

二、SUMPRODUCT函数

SUMPRODUCT函数可以进行更复杂的运算,特别是当需要对多个条件进行求和时。其基本用法如下:

=SUMPRODUCT(A1:A10, B1:B10)

这个公式会计算A1到A10与B1到B10对应项的乘积之和。

1、行求和

虽然SUMPRODUCT主要用于乘积求和,但它也能用于行求和:

=SUMPRODUCT(A1:Z1)

此公式会计算A1到Z1单元格的总和。

2、多条件求和

SUMPRODUCT可以结合条件进行求和,例如:

=SUMPRODUCT((A1:A10)*(B1:B10>5))

此公式会计算A1到A10中,B1到B10大于5的对应项的和。

三、数组公式

数组公式可以处理更复杂的运算,特别是涉及多条件或需要动态变化的情况。数组公式的输入方式是按 Ctrl+Shift+Enter 键。

1、基本用法

例如,要计算A1到A10中大于5的单元格的和,可以使用数组公式:

{=SUM(IF(A1:A10>5, A1:A10, 0))}

按下 Ctrl+Shift+Enter 键后,Excel会自动将公式括起来。

2、行求和

同样可以对整行进行求和:

{=SUM(A1:Z1)}

四、快捷键

Excel提供了一些快捷键,可以快速进行求和操作。

1、自动求和

选择需要求和的单元格区域,然后按下 Alt+= 键,Excel会自动在选中的单元格下方插入一个求和公式。

2、快速插入SUM函数

在选中的单元格中按下 Alt+= 键,Excel会自动插入 SUM 函数,并尝试自动选择需要求和的范围。

五、使用条件格式和数据透视表

1、条件格式

条件格式可以帮助我们更直观地查看数据。虽然它不直接用于求和,但可以结合求和公式使用。例如,使用条件格式标记大于某一值的单元格,然后使用SUM函数对这些单元格进行求和。

2、数据透视表

数据透视表是Excel中强大的数据分析工具。它可以快速对数据进行汇总和求和,并提供交互式的分析方式。

六、VBA宏

对于更复杂的需求,可以使用VBA宏编写自定义的求和函数。以下是一个简单的VBA宏示例:

Function SumRow(rng As Range) As Double

Dim cell As Range

Dim total As Double

For Each cell In rng

total = total + cell.Value

Next cell

SumRow = total

End Function

在Excel中使用 SumRow 函数:

=SumRow(A1:Z1)

七、实践案例

1、财务报表求和

在财务报表中,我们经常需要对特定行进行求和。例如,对收入和支出的行进行求和,可以快速得到净利润:

=SUM(B2:B10) - SUM(C2:C10)

2、成绩统计

在学生成绩表中,可以使用SUM函数对每个学生的各科成绩进行求和,得到总成绩:

=SUM(B2:F2)

3、项目管理

在项目管理中,可以使用SUM函数对每个项目的成本进行求和,得到总成本:

=SUM(G2:G10)

八、常见问题及解决方法

1、求和结果错误

如果求和结果不正确,首先检查公式中的单元格范围是否正确,然后检查单元格中的数据类型是否正确,例如是否有文本数据。

2、空白单元格处理

如果数据中有空白单元格,可以使用IF函数进行处理:

=SUM(IF(A1:A10<>"", A1:A10, 0))

Ctrl+Shift+Enter 键输入数组公式。

3、重复数据处理

如果需要对不重复的数据进行求和,可以使用SUMIF函数:

=SUMIF(A1:A10, "<>0")

九、总结

使用SUM函数、SUMPRODUCT函数、数组公式、以及快捷键,可以轻松实现Excel行求和。对于更复杂的需求,可以结合条件格式、数据透视表和VBA宏进行处理。在实际应用中,通过不断练习和探索,可以提高Excel求和操作的效率和准确性。

相关问答FAQs:

1. 如何使用函数在Excel中求和一行的数值?

在Excel中,您可以使用SUM函数来求和一行的数值。只需按照以下步骤操作:

  1. 选择一个空白单元格,该单元格将用于显示求和结果。
  2. 在该单元格中输入"=SUM("(不包括引号)。
  3. 选择您要求和的行中的第一个单元格。
  4. 按住Shift键,然后选择该行中的最后一个单元格。
  5. 输入")"(不包括引号),然后按下回车键。

2. 如何使用函数在Excel中求和一行的部分数值?

如果您只想求和一行中的部分数值,可以使用SUM函数的范围参数。请按照以下步骤进行操作:

  1. 选择一个空白单元格,该单元格将用于显示求和结果。
  2. 在该单元格中输入"=SUM("(不包括引号)。
  3. 选择您要求和的行中的第一个单元格。
  4. 输入":"(不包括引号)。
  5. 选择该行中的最后一个要求和的单元格。
  6. 输入")"(不包括引号),然后按下回车键。

3. 如何使用函数在Excel中求和多个行的数值?

如果您想求和多个行的数值,可以使用SUM函数的多个参数。按照以下步骤进行操作:

  1. 选择一个空白单元格,该单元格将用于显示求和结果。
  2. 在该单元格中输入"=SUM("(不包括引号)。
  3. 选择第一个要求和的行中的第一个单元格。
  4. 输入":"(不包括引号)。
  5. 选择第一个要求和的行中的最后一个单元格。
  6. 输入","(不包括引号)。
  7. 选择第二个要求和的行中的第一个单元格。
  8. 输入":"(不包括引号)。
  9. 选择第二个要求和的行中的最后一个单元格。
  10. 以此类推,根据需要添加更多行。
  11. 输入")"(不包括引号),然后按下回车键。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4292669

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部